Sweet and Sour Chicken Burger
The Sweet and Sour Chicken Burger combines the vibrant flavors of sweet and tangy sauce with a juicy chicken patty, all nestled in a soft bun. This unique dish offers a delightful twist on traditional burgers, inspired by Chinese cuisine.

Ingredients
- Chicken breast - 250 grams
- Salt - 1/2 teaspoon
- Black pepper - 1/4 teaspoon
- Garlic powder - 1/2 teaspoon
- Ginger powder - 1/2 teaspoon
- Cornstarch - 2 tablespoons
- Egg - 1 large
- Breadcrumbs - 1/2 cup
- Vegetable oil - 2 tablespoons (for frying)
- Burger buns - 2
- Lettuce leaves - 2
- Tomato - 1 medium, sliced
- Cucumber - 1 small, sliced
- Sweet and sour sauce - 4 tablespoons
- Sesame seeds - 1 tablespoon (for garnish)
Steps
- In a mixing bowl, finely chop the chicken breast and season it with salt, black pepper, garlic powder, and ginger powder.
- Add cornstarch and egg to the chicken mixture and mix until well combined.
- Form the chicken mixture into 2 equal-sized patties.
- Coat each patty in breadcrumbs, pressing lightly to adhere.
- Heat vegetable oil in a frying pan over medium heat and cook the patties for about 5-6 minutes on each side or until golden brown and cooked through.
- While the patties are cooking, lightly toast the burger buns in a separate pan or oven.
- Once the patties are done, assemble the burgers by placing a lettuce leaf on the bottom bun, followed by the chicken patty, tomato slices, cucumber slices, and a generous drizzle of sweet and sour sauce.
- Sprinkle sesame seeds on top, add the top bun, and serve immediately.
